Overview
The Axos Events & Conferences Marketing team seeks an Event Marketing Sr. Specialist to help drive the success of marketing priorities and initiatives through multiple marketing channels, with a focus on conferences, tradeshows, sponsorships, and client experiences. The role involves building strategy with senior leadership, creating a portfolio of strategic events and key sponsorships, and driving high brand standards at industry gatherings. The Events and Conferences portfolio includes high-touch client entertainment events, seminars and roundtables with internal subject matter experts, industry sponsorships and conferences, and managing pre- and post-event touchpoints as part of multi-touch, multi-channel campaigns. This role works closely with business stakeholders, marketing partners, and other functions to ensure day-to-day marketing execution, delivering materials and campaigns on time and with quality, and tracking performance metrics.
